This week in Beer is a Conversation James Atkinson chats with Dainton Family Brewing Founder and Head Brewer, Dan Dainton, who recently took out the Champion Craft Beer Award at this year’s Craft Beer Awards.

Dan Dainton

Dan started his brewing career at the James Squire Brewhouse at the Portland Hotel in 2011. Already experimenting with bold and quirky flavours, Dan’s brewing skills churned out a Black Rye IPA (which was pretty out-there at the time) along with other over the top IPAs - much to the dismay of Chuck Hahn.

Realising he wanted to flex his talent and palate beyond that realm of James Squire, Dan transitioned to Holgate Brewhouse to further develop his brewing and in the fresh air of Woodend. After this stint up in the mountains, Dan convinced his father, Kev, to embark on his beer journey with him.

Together they co-founded Dainton Family Brewing with Dan gypsy brewing around Victoria from 2013 until mid 2016 until they established their own permanent facilities in Carrum Downs.

Medals are no stranger to Dan and his kin at Dainton Family Brewing, with several of their brews earning awards at various judging events over the past few years. Dainton’s Cherrywood Smoked Baltic Porter was brewed especially for this year’s Craft Beer Awards and was ultimately named this year’s Champion Craft Beer.
